Steel used for heavy roll forgings - Technical specification
1 Scope
This Standard specifies the order requirements, manufacturing process, technical
requirements, inspection rules and test methods, quality certificate, marking and
packaging for heavy roll forgings, such as cold-rolled, hot-rolled work rolls and backup
rolls.
This Standard applies to the order, manufacture, and inspection of heavy roll forgings
(hereinafter referred to as forgings).

3 Order requirements
3.1 The purchaser shall specify in the order contract or technical agreement the purpose,
name, quantity, material designation, and delivery status of forgings; various technical
requirements and inspection items defined by both the supplier and the purchaser; and
inspection items other than those required by this Standard.
3.2 The purchaser shall provide the order drawing and the finishing drawing indicating
the dimension and technical requirements of the forgings.
3.3 When the purchaser has supplementary requirements, the supplementary
requirements shall be negotiated by both the supplier and the purchaser.
4 Manufacturing process
4.1 Smelting
Steel used for forgings shall be refined by ladle. Vacuum degassing shall be used as
much as possible, to reduce the content of harmful gases in steel. With the consent of
the purchaser, other methods such as out-of-furnace refining or electroslag remelting
that can meet the requirements of this Standard may also be used. The smelting method
of hot-rolled work rolls can also be negotiated by both the supplier and the purchaser.
4.2 Forging
4.2.1 Each ingot riser and both ends of the ingot tail shall have enough cut, to ensure
that the forgings are free from harmful defects, such as shrinkage cavities and severe
segregation.
4.2.2 Forgings shall be forged on a forging press with sufficient capacity, to ensure that
the entire section of the forging is fully forged; and the entire forging can be uniformly
structured, with a forging ratio of ≥3.
4.3 Heat treatment
Carry out heat treatment according to the delivery status of the forgings specified in the
order contract.
